Jumbo turns to mythology for rebrand

Top-end furniture group Jumbo has turned to Greek mythology for its new name.

The Italian group, which uses the Roberto Cavalli Home Interiors, Etro Home Interiors, Gianfranco Ferré Home (pictured) and Jumbo brands and expects to achieve sales of €40m this year, has invoked Oneiros the gods of dreams in rebranding as Oniro.

‘There are moments in the life of a company when a profound analysis of the path taken since the beginning of its history is needed. In our case, this analysis coincided with a careful evaluation of how well the name and the image we projected to the outside world represented us. The former name, Jumbo Group, was linked to the past and to a company that we felt was ready to reinvent itself, to launch itself into the future,’ says Moreno Brambilla, Oniro ceo and chairman.

‘Moments like these, of great awareness, inevitably lead to significant changes, which is what we experienced in 2021. The result was a desire to undertake a corporate rebranding process, which involved a strategic and positioning analysis and culminated in the creation of a new name and a new image. We have redefined our mission, vision and values that set us apart. I am proud to say that today we are Oniro Group, guarding our heritage of market presence, skills and excellence, while enhancing it with the dream, which is the goal and nourishment of each individual project.’
